网站检测代码问题

为什么我生成了监控代码,放置代码保持会出现
Microsoft JET Database Engine 错误 '80040e14'
语法错误 (操作符丢失) 在查询表达式 ''<script type="text/javascript">    var locationUrl = escape(document.location.href);    document.write(unescape("%3Cscript")+" charset='utf-8' src='http://union.rising.com.cn//InfoManage/TrojanInspect.aspx?p1=0bKS9Pc9EChU8lqe5hVs4lxVb9XZzJ8b&p2=f8RBQ0o' 中。
/qiqi/save.asp,行 64
这样的情况?
我的监控代码是
<script type="text/javascript">    var locationUrl = escape(document.location.href);    document.write(unescape("%3Cscript")+" charset='utf-8' src='http://union.rising.com.cn//InfoManage/TrojanInspect.aspx?p1=0bKS9Pc9EChU8lqe5hVs4lxVb9XZzJ8b&p2=f8RBQ0od3mE=&p3=0bKS9Pc9ECgyWPBS3lXr5Q==&url="+ locationUrl  + "' type='text/javascript'"+unescape("%3E%3C/script%3E"));</script>


用户系统信息:Mozilla/5.0 (Windows; U; Windows NT 5.1; zh-CN; rv:1.9.2) Gecko/20100115 Firefox/3.6